Fresh fruits and veggies are selected prior to they are ripe so they can ripen throughout the transportation process. This offers them less time to develop all the vitamins, minerals, as well as antioxidants they can supply. And also, they can lose much more nutrients as they remain on supermarket shelves or inside the residences of consumers.

As an action to the coronavirus, lots of tiny farms have enhanced their social media sites presence and began shipment solutions. CSA programs, which mean 'Community Supported Farming,' supply organic fruit and vegetables offered straight from small ranches. With CSAs, you buy a 'share' of the farm's harvest beforehand, which is after that delivered to you once it's harvested.

The shorter the time between the ranch and also your table, the much less most likely it is that nutrients will be lost from fresh food. Food imported from far away is older as well as has taken a trip on trucks or planes, and beinged in storehouses prior to it gets to you. 3) Regional food maintains hereditary diversity.


5) Local food sustains neighborhood families. The wholesale rates that farmers get for their products are reduced, frequently near the cost of manufacturing. Local farmers who offer direct to consumers eliminated the intermediary and also obtain full list price for their food - which assists farm families remain on the land.

When farmers get paid a lot more for their products by advertising and marketing locally, they're less likely to sell farmland for development. When you purchase in your area grown food, you're doing something aggressive to preserve our functioning landscape. That landscape is a necessary active ingredient to various other financial activity in the state, such as tourist and entertainment.
